The Importance of Continuity in Care
Even after a preliminary medical diagnosis and therapy strategy, bronchial asthma treatment doesn't stop. It develops as the individual's life modifications. A new task, a transfer to a different climate, maternity, or perhaps brand-new family family pets can all influence asthma symptoms.
That's why it's so important for people to keep continuous connections with their healthcare groups. Routine check-ins with a respiratory doctor can make all the difference in catching refined changes prior to they come to be full-on flare-ups.
Continuity of care also offers an opportunity to review medication effectiveness and ensure that people are making use of inhalers or various other gadgets correctly. These small adjustments can significantly boost day-to-day live and general lung health and wellness.
